Default [APP][2.2+] App Quarantine (ROOT)

APP QUARANTINE is a tool to freeze system apps. There are already few tools out there, but the differences of this one are:

1. It's 100% free, no ads, no malicious advertising scams

2. Special support for Custom ROMs

3. Nice Honeycomb/ICS UI (works also on Froyo/Gingerbread devices)

4. Detect when quarantined apps are updated

5. Widget to quarantine apps directly from your home screen

6. Supports the built-in "disable apps" feature on ICS

7. Supports AdbToggle to turn on USB debugging mode only when needed

It's available in Android market

APP QUARANTINE PRO:

In the PRO version you can finally put together apps in groups, sort them by permissions, and individually manage them from the homescreen widget.

In the newest update you can protect your apps with a password, so you can lock your important apps from unwanted access!

Quote:
Originally Posted by mr_skot View Post
How does it work?

I downloaded the app but it's not clear what I'm doing.

I can place a check mark next to the application but what next?
Press MENU button and then "Lock".

Accordingly in the Quarantine list press MENU button and "Restore" to make apps available again.
